Luxating patella surgery Cost for Dogs
Luxating patella surgery typically costs $1,500 to $4,000. Use the calculator to estimate the cost for your dog's size and area.
Estimated cost
$1,500 – $4,000
Most owners pay around $2,500

What the surgery involves
Corrects a kneecap that slips out of place, usually by deepening the groove it sits in and realigning the surrounding tissues.
Recovery
Rest and restricted activity for 6 to 8 weeks, with a gradual return to normal exercise.

Does pet insurance cover luxating patella surgery?
Most accident and illness plans help with unexpected surgeries after a deductible and at a set reimbursement rate, though routine procedures like spay and neuter usually aren't covered. Check your specific policy, and ideally insure your dog before a problem arises.
